Fire ban lifted; temporary restrictions implemented
Effective on Thursday, May 10, 2012, at 5 p.m., the fire ban will be lifted, and temporary fire restrictions will be implemented for all areas of unincorporated Jefferson County.

Register Your Phone to Receive e911 Notifications
Land lines are automatically registered to receive e911 notifications in the event of an emergency. But you can also register your mobile or VOIP phone line. Note: processing takes up to three business days.

There is No Poop Fairy. Please Clean Up After Your Dog.  
Please help keep parks, trails and neighborhoods free of poop piles by packing out your dog's waste. Together, we can debunk the poop fairy myth and clean up our county.
